Invesco Variable Rate Preferred ETF (NYSEARCA:VRP – Get Free Report) saw a significant increase in short interest in the month of February. As of February 13th, there was short interest totaling 225,430 shares, an increase of 34.5% from the January 29th total of 167,618 shares. Approximately 0.2% of the shares of the company are sold short. Based on an average daily trading volume, of 563,872 shares, the short-interest ratio is presently 0.4 days. Invesco Variable Rate Preferred ETF Stock Performance
Shares of NYSEARCA VRP traded down $0.04 during midday trading on Monday, reaching $24.43. 296,796 shares of the company were exchanged, compared to its average volume of 562,622. Invesco Variable Rate Preferred ETF has a 1 year low of $23.03 and a 1 year high of $24.93. The stock has a fifty day simple moving average of $24.44 and a 200 day simple moving average of $24.55.

Invesco Variable Rate Preferred ETF Company Profile
The Invesco Variable Rate Preferred ETF (VRP) is an exchange-traded fund that mostly invests in broad credit fixed income. The fund tracks a market-value-weighted index of variable- and floating-rate preferred stocks. VRP was launched on May 1, 2014 and is managed by Invesco.
